Our Bilingual High School School Counselor:

Our High School at School in the Square opened its doors in Fall 2024 where we began creating opportunities and access for our students that go beyond the core content areas. Our high school community provides students with educators who have great content expertise and passion for their content, while empowering them to have the autonomy and resources to get the job done in the most creative, effective, and fulfilling way possible.

We are looking for a dedicated, mission-aligned Bilingual School Counselor who both loves and respects our children. Reporting to our Principal and in collaboration with a diverse and committed School Leadership Team (SLT), you will work collaboratively with classroom teachers, parents and other stakeholders to implement a quality intervention program that is research-based and differentiated for student needs while also focusing on the social-emotional needs of all students. The School Counselor will ensure services on students’ IEPs are provided with fidelity, participate in CSE meetings and work collaboratively with families. The School Counselor will create and implement plans for small group and individual sessions as well as develop tools to support our young learners in acquiring the necessary social and emotional skills.

Bilingual School Counselor Responsibilities: 

  • Participates in Child Study Meetings and in Special Education Assessment Meetings as well as Individual Educational Planning Meetings
  • Provides mandated and voluntary counseling (group, individual and/or family) and document notes in our Student Information System
  • Mobilizes families, school, and community resources to enable the child to learn as effectively as possible in his or her educational program
  • Develops and maintains relationships with external agencies 
  • Conducts needs assessments 
  • Assists in developing positive behavioral intervention strategies
  • Provides crisis intervention
  • Uses Restorative Practices to support students developing SEL skills and navigating conflict
  • Develops intervention strategies to increase academic success
  • Works with parents to facilitate to support student transitions
  • Assists parents in accessing and utilizing school and community resources
  • Point person for referrals to the Central State Registry (ACS) 
  • Advocates for new and improved service to meet the needs of students and families
  • Lead professional development for educators (cultural, societal, economic, familial, health, etc.) affecting a student’s performance and behavior
  • Provides workshops, classes, and activities for parents as needed 
  • Works directly with the S2 leadership team and attends staff meetings to develop effective strategies that support a positive school culture
  • Develop curriculum and teach “Advisory” course for grade-level cohort
  • Supports school-wide programs such as student-led conferences, and other community-building activities
  • Supports our school community with other duties upon request. (Can include but not limited to breakfast and lunch duty)
